When i try to use commands nyquist1 and myngridst, matlab sends me this message. Nyquist criterion for stability nyquist criterion for discrete systems. Octaveforge is a collection of packages providing extra functionality for gnu octave. The main issue with the nyquist command is reformatting of the plot. I cannot find out how you would show the unit circle centered at 1 on a nyquist plot. If the symmetry argument is true or omitted the nyquist plot displays the. Hello, i am trying to get this particular representation of a complex transfer function matrix. So i made necessary modifications and create a new mfile ln. Nichols chart of frequency response matlab nichols. Kryterium nyquista potrafi przewidziec na podstawie charakterystyki amplitudowo fazowej ukladu otwartego ktory jest latwiejszy niz. You can use these options to customize the nyquist plot appearance using the command line. Nyquist plot from experimental data matlab answers. This matlab function returns the default options for nyquist plots. In control theory and stability theory, the nyquist stability criterion or streckernyquist stability criterion, independently discovered by the german electrical engineer felix strecker at siemens in 1930 and the swedishamerican electrical engineer harry nyquist at bell telephone laboratories in 1932, is a graphical technique for determining the stability of a dynamical system.
Kryterium nyquista pozwala na badanie stabilno sci jednowymiarowego ukladu zamkni etego na podstawie przebiegu wykresu funkcji go. See bode for details on the notion of frequency in discrete time nyquistplotsys,wmin,wmax draws the nyquist plot for frequencies between wmin and wmax in radtimeunit, where timeunit is the time units of the input dynamic system, specified in the. P nyquistoptions returns the default options for nyquist plots. Kryterium nyquista pozwala badac stabilnosc zamknietego ukladu regulacji na. Zbadac stabilnosc ukladu zamknietego na podstawie kryterium nyquista. The number of cw encirclements of the point in the nyquist plot of when traverses upward the imaginary axis in splane must equal minur the number of poles of in the right half of the splane, or. In general you dont need matlab or the fft, you just need to know or choose the sampling frequency, and youll. This corresponds to the maximum frequency reliably expressible, which is the case where alternating pixels are off and on. Learn about the mathworks privacy policy, license agreements, certifications and representations, tax id and addresses, and trademarks. By default, the filter object designs a minimumorder halfband l2 nyquist filter. Follow 174 views last 30 days jennifer canady on 3 nov 2017.
Hi i am trying to plot the nyquist plot of mimo system. There are some incompatibility issues with the 64bit version for another program i am using and so need to use the 32bit version of matlab. Nyquist representation of a complex transfer function. Sampling at exactly nyquist rate in matlab stack overflow.
Nyquist criterion for discrete systems harvey mudd college. A nichols chart displays the magnitude in db plotted against the phase in degrees of the system response. This function is a modified version of the nyquist command, and has all the same attributes as the original, with a few improvements. Is there a method to ploy the nyquist diagram using the experimental data and not by the transfer function method wher matlab can generate a nyquist plot from my data obtained. Compute parameter variability, plot confidence bounds. Undefined function or variable nyquist1 undefined function or variable myngridst i use them in the correct way, so i cant understand why this happens.
The generalized nyquist stability criterion matlab. I am unsure how to get the nyquist frequency from the plot. Generate view of matlab file in specified format matlab. Follow 123 views last 30 days khaled abojlala on 16 aug 2017. The nyquist command will automatically call gcf which will put the nyquist plot on the current figure. In this video, i will show how to download and install matlab 2017a for free. Consider the torrent of data from a single 1,000channel mea, which would generate more than 3 gbmin. Nyquist criterion for stability harvey mudd college. Nyquist plots are used to analyze system properties. His problem except not quite correct matlab code was not irrelevant to nyquist theorem.
If you need an accurate plot with scalable axes, use matlab s. Clipping is a handy way to collect important slides you want to go back to later. When you estimate the model parameters from data, you obtain their nominal values that are accurate within a confidence region. If you sample between that frequency and twice the frequency, you get a slowlyvarying sine that will appear in the sampled signal as a lowfrequency signal. The problem is, as i am working with a symbolic varible, i do not how to fit the good input argument into the nyquist function. Okreslanie zapasu amplitudy i fazy z charakterystyki bodego. Za pomoc a polecenia nyquist z pakietu matlab a, wykonamy wykresy charakterystyk amplitudowofazowych ukladu otwartego gojw dla trzech warto sci wzmocnienia regulatora kp 2, 3 i 4. How do i get the nyquist frequency from fft and psd. Nyquist frequency from image matlab answers matlab central. The following matlab project contains the source code and matlab examples used for nyquist plot although there is function available to find the nyquist plot but that plot dosnt give the clear picture of function. Plotting nyquist frequency response for continuoustime linear systems. Plot bode and nyquist plots at the command line matlab. Matlab, w zakresie analizy, symulacji i graficznej reprezentacji prostych sy. Matlab, nyquist, power system, plots, nyquist plot.
Install both 32bit and 64bit versions of matlab on windows 7. All discussions of the nyquist criterion for the continuous systems can be applied to the discrete systems with the only modification that the contour c is now the unit circle in the zplane. Can u explain that in which part u need matlab code. The following matlab project contains the source code and matlab examples used for matlab, nyquist, power system, plots, nyquist plot the available function to draw the nyquist plot doesnt give the proper image of function. How to download and install matlab 2017 with crack 100. Nyquist plot gui for matlab rlocusgui erik cheever. After that you just need to enter nyquistgui at the command prompt. I have 3 values containing the collected data frequency in hz,output v, input v. Arrow on nyquist plot matlab answers matlab central. I hope that he will understand the nyquist theorem better after this discussion. The frequency range and number of points are chosen automatically. Matlab nyquist plot show the unit circle stack overflow. When i plot nyquistl with ls pscs being my loop function, it only shows the nyquist plot itself. You can plot bode and nyquist plots for linear models using the bode and nyquist commands.
Sformulowane przez nyquista kryterium stabilnosci przedstawia sie nastepujaco. Kwin on 16 may 2017 id like to draw nyquist plot with the arrow going from high frequency to low frequency i. Can any one tell me how do i implement this est for transfer function in matlab. Matlab r2020a crack download free is an amazing software that lets you do everything in your mind. The matlab code for the estimation method is available for download at s. Nyquist plots are used to analyze system properties including gain margin, phase margin, and stability. You clicked a link that corresponds to this matlab command. Podany bedzie obiekt regulacji o charakterystyce amplitudowo.
Run the command by entering it in the matlab command window. The number of ccw encirclements of the point in the nyquist plot of when traverses. List of nyquist plot options matlab nyquistoptions. Matlab programmingnyquist plot wikibooks, open books. W oknie polecen matlaba wpisujemy roots3 9 27 27 wpisujac. If you sample at the frequency of the sine, you get a straight line, because you are sampling at the same point in the cycle over as many cycles as you want. For the system to be stable, the following need to be true. The size of this region is determined by the values of the parameter uncertainties computed during estimation. When invoked without lefthand arguments, nyquist produces a nyquist plot on the screen. There is no dynamic scaling of axes, so you must choose systems with poles that fit within the axes. Mathworks, matlab software software, has announced the release of the latest version of its stats r2016a. Plotting multivariable nyquist plot manually for tito system. Nichols charts are useful to analyze open and closedloop properties of siso systems.
449 514 393 792 1237 520 27 767 202 299 101 1443 440 241 852 419 405 1235 1018 812 967 1420 1397 175 1636 327 760 719 347 1178 1369 1285 1499 762 264 197